In this role, you’ll:

  • Assists with preparing the facility prior to opening to receive donors by stocking supplies and equipment and performing quality control checks as assigned.
  • Performs pre-donation screening, venipuncture, and post-venipuncture care of donors in accordance with Standard Operating Procedures.
  • Accurately and legibly completes donor records in a timely manner.
  • Identifies and addresses non-routine situation arising during phlebotomy procedures and reports them to supervisor.
  • Attends and completes continuing education and training in phlebotomy procedures, instruments and equipment as required.
  • Maintains acceptable level of proficiency in required phlebotomy procedures.
  • Assists other staff members in maintaining smooth workflow and processes.
  • Actively recruits all donors.
  • Accurately assess donor eligibility and select optimal collection procedure.
  • Assist with archiving donor records.
  • Performs general administrative duties and assist Management as needed.
  • Complete additional duties as assigned.

We need someone who has:

  • High School Diploma or GED, and six months of phlebotomy experience or an equivalent combination of education and experience (associate degree from an accredited college or university is a plus).
  • Certificate of Phlebotomy strongly preferred.
  • EMT Certification or Licenses in a related field a plus.

Who We Are:

Since 1975, Gulf Coast Blood has been one of the nation’s largest community blood centers, serving 170 hospitals across 26 counties. Headquartered in Houston, we support the world’s largest medical complex—the Texas Medical Center—while operating 18 donor centers and hosting more than 7,000 mobile blood drives each year. As an FDA-accredited nonprofit, we provide high-quality human cellular material for both scientific and therapeutic use.
